Shim’s Light Show at Jules Maes

I have got to say that I was impressed by Shim’s show at Jules Maes last Saturday. I made a prediction that Shim would be sweet live, and they were. Dare I say, they sounded better live than on their album? They did. Their lights were money, and I got some cool pictures as a result.

Also playing that night were The Resets (flickr) and A Gun that Shoots Knives (flickr). The Resets, who I hadn’t seen before, had a “gaping head-wound” theme going on so that is why there is blood all over their faces in the pictures.
